What is the Typical Cost of a Thyroid Scan in Delhi?

Published in Thyroid Scan Cost Delhi 4 mins read

The typical cost of a thyroid scan in Delhi generally ranges from INR 3000 to INR 4000. This price can vary depending on the diagnostic center and the specific services included.

Why is a Thyroid Scan Performed?

A thyroid scan is a crucial diagnostic tool used to assess the health of the thyroid gland. Doctors typically recommend it for various reasons, including:

  • Evaluating Thyroid Nodules: To determine if a lump in the thyroid is "hot" (overactive) or "cold" (underactive), which helps in assessing the risk of cancer.
  • Diagnosing Hyperthyroidism: To identify the cause of an overactive thyroid, such as Graves' disease or toxic nodular goiter.
  • Assessing Goiter: To understand the size and function of an enlarged thyroid gland.
  • Detecting Ectopic Thyroid Tissue: To find thyroid tissue that is located outside its usual position.
  • Monitoring Thyroid Cancer: In some cases, it can be used to monitor the spread or recurrence of thyroid cancer after treatment.

What to Expect During a Thyroid Scan

The procedure is generally straightforward and involves a few key steps:

  1. Preparation: You might be asked to avoid certain medications or foods for a period before the scan.
  2. Radioactive Tracer Administration: A small, safe amount of a radioactive tracer (often Technetium-99m) is either injected into a vein or given orally. This tracer is absorbed by the thyroid gland.
  3. Waiting Period: There's usually a waiting period of 20 minutes to several hours, depending on the tracer used, to allow the thyroid to absorb it.
  4. Imaging: You will lie on a table while a special camera (gamma camera) captures images of your thyroid gland. The camera detects the radiation emitted by the tracer, creating detailed pictures.
  5. Scan Duration: The actual scanning process usually takes about 20-30 minutes, though the total time at the diagnostic center might be longer due to preparation and waiting.

The radiation exposure from a thyroid scan is minimal and considered safe. For more detailed information about thyroid scans, you can consult reputable medical resources like the Mayo Clinic or the National Institute of Diabetes and Digestive and Kidney Diseases (NIDDK).
